Orange paint was sprayed over the showroom of luxury carmaker Aston Martin on London’s Park Lane on Sunday during a protest by “Just Stop Oil” climate activists.

Just Stop Oil has been holding protests for the last two weeks in the British capital, including throwing soup on a Vincent Van Gogh painting at the National Gallery, in a bid to stop government approval of new oil and gas projects.

Nearby in Hyde Park on Sunday, protesters from the Extinction Rebellion climate activist group gathered ahead of a march to Parliament Square.

Scientists and doctors were among those who gathered, some of whom denounced plans by the U.K. Home Secretary Suella Braverman to crack down on “disruptive” and “attention-seeking protestors.”

On Saturday, the home secretary said on Twitter that she planned to bring forward a Public Order Bill that would give police stronger powers to deal with protesters causing “serious disruption.”

The police are a constituted body of persons empowered by a state, with the aim to enforce the law, to ensure the safety, health and possessions of citizens, and to prevent crime and civil disorder. Their lawful powers include arrest and the use of force legitimized by the state via the monopoly on violence.

Vincent Willem van Gogh was a Dutch Post-Impressionist painter who posthumously became one of the most famous and influential figures in Western art history. In a decade, he created about 2,100 artworks, including around 860 oil paintings, most of which date from the last two years of his life.
